Italian Restaurants in Ludlow, MO

Refine
Sort by
Features

1. Royal Inn Pizza Pasta & Subs

Royal Inn Pizza Pasta & Subs

750 S Washington St, Chillicothe, MO 64601

OPEN NOW:11:00 am - 10:00 pm
Amenities:
Serves alcoholWheelchair accessible